How our sorting works

The order in which job vacancies are displayed is determined by a composite score based on the following factors:

  • Keyword Relevance: How well your search terms match the vacancy details. We prioritize matches found in the job title, followed by job requirements, location names, and educational levels. Matches within general employer information or the organization's name carry a lower weight.
  • Commercial Prioritization (Premium Jobs): Vacancies paid for by employers ('Premium' or 'Sponsored') receive a ranking boost and will appear higher in the search results.
  • Recency (Date Relevance): Newer vacancies are prioritized. The relevance score of a vacancy is reduced by half once the posting is older than 30 days.
  • Proximity (Distance Relevance): Vacancies located closer to your search location are ranked higher. For vacancies located more than 30 km from the search center, the relevance score is halved.
The final ranking is established by multiplying all these individual factors to calculate the total relevance score.

    Job Title: CMM Programmer (PC-DMIS)

    Location: Cheltenham

    Job Type: Permanent

    Shift: Dayshift

    Salary: £35,000 to £45,000 per annum


    Job Summary:

    We are seeking a highly capable CMM Programmer with strong PC-DMIS experience to join a dynamic subcontract R&D engineering business. This role supports the development of innovative, often low-volume or prototype components across a variety of industries. You will play a key role in ensuring dimensional accuracy and quality during both development and early production phases, working closely with design, manufacturing, and quality teams in a fast-paced, problem-solving environment.

    Key Responsibilities:

    • Develop, validate, and optimize CMM inspection programs using PC-DMIS for complex and prototype components
    • Perform detailed dimensional inspections to support R&D, first-off, and small-batch production activities
    • Interpret engineering drawings, CAD models, and GD&T specifications with a high degree of accuracy
    • Generate clear, concise inspection reports and provide data-driven feedback to engineering teams
    • Support root cause analysis and continuous improvement activities for non-conformances
    • Collaborate closely with design and manufacturing engineers to influence product development and manufacturability
    • Maintain and troubleshoot CMM equipment, ensuring reliability and accuracy
    • Contribute to the development and improvement of internal inspection processes and standards


    Requirements:

    • Proven experience programming CMMs using PC-DMIS in a precision engineering environment
    • Strong understanding of GD&T, metrology principles, and inspection techniques
    • Ability to interpret complex technical drawings and 3D CAD data
    • Experience working in R&D, prototyping, or low-volume/high-mix manufacturing environments
    • Strong analytical skills with a proactive, problem-solving mindset
    • High attention to detail and commitment to quality


    Preferred:

    • Experience within a subcontract or customer-facing engineering environment
    • Familiarity with multi-axis or automated CMM systems
    • Knowledge of additional metrology tools or software
    • Exposure to a range of industries (e.g., aerospace, automotive, medical, or advanced engineering sectors)
